Transaction 3ef259915a8ecf9a15eedbca7e8f4fb71ca37406de645cc0644b000f48164179
1 Input
1 Output
-
3ef259915a8ecf9a15eedbca7e8f4fb71ca37406de645cc0644b000f48164179:0
- value
- 580661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a74fa4fab6a549c59fce6a1ad98047c06d1f142 OP_EQUAL
- address
- 3CrWVhspwtLgLutWnfdW2aQ8eahDNMkUXU